The Pulaski Blue Jays are a professional minor league baseball team in the Appalachian League. They are an advanced rookie affiliate of the Toronto Blue Jays professional major league team. The team’s director is Dick Scott; Tom Compton acts as both the president and general manager, the assistant GM is Shawn Hite. Gary Cathcart is the field manager and Justin Mayshore is the hitting coach. Hometown
The team’s home town is Pulaski, Virginia, USA. Pulaski is about 425 km southwest of Washington, DC and 350 km southwest west of Richmond, Virginia. Pulaski is a town located in Pulaski County, Virginia. ...

Ballpark The Pulaski Blue Jays play in Calfee Park. Calfee Park was opened in 1935 and has a capacity of 2500 fans and easy viewing from a number of houses surrounding the park. The director of stadium operations is Dave Hart and the head groundskeeper is Gary Martin.
